Arcobello is presently the #4 point-maker in the entire AHL..(as of February 7th), #1 on the Marlies, for goals...and has been a solid 2-way player and team leader.....

Personally.., I think he would be a good vet to keep with the Marlies... He might or might not translate into a permanent Leaf, but his leadership qualities, size and production remind me of a Ziggy and/or D'Amigo..

Mark Arcobello
Forward -- shoots R
Born Aug 12 1988 -- Milford, CT
27 yrs. ago
Height 5.08 -- Weight 172

RECENT STATS: (*Up to Feb. 7th 2016)

2015-16 Toronto Maple Leafs - NHL
11 Games... 0 Goals... 0 Assists... 0 Points... 0
-------------------------------------------------------------------------
2015-16 Toronto Marlies - AHL
34 Games... 20 Goals... 24 Assists... 44 Points... +18 *PPG+

Marlies Scoring

82gm pace in brackets (minimum 10gms played):

C W.Nylander (19): 30gms, 15gls, 40pts (41gls/109pts)
W J.Leivo (22): 38gms, 13gls, 38pts (28gls/82pts)
W C.Brown (21): 14gms, 5gls, 11pts (29gls/64pts)

C M.Arcobello (27): 34gms, 20gls, 44pts (48gls/106pts)
W K.Kapanen (19): 25gms, 8gls, 18pts (26gls/59pts)
W B.Leipsic (21): 47gms, 14gls, 34pts (24gls/59pts)

C S.Carrick (23): 33gms, 5gls, 16pts (12gls/40pts)
W J.Morin (24): 39gms, 11gls, 28pts (23gls/59pts)
W Z.Hyman (23): 47gms, 11gls, 28pts (19gls/49pts)

C R.Rupert (21): 29gms, 6gls, 12pts (17gls/34pts)
W N.Soshnikov (22): 43gms, 17gls, 25pts (32gls/48pts)
W R.Clune (28): 30gms, 6gls, 17pts (14gls/47pts)

C F.Gauthier (20): 38gms, 3gls, 13pts (7gls/28pts)
W C.Bailey (24): 38gms, 4gls, 18pts (9gls/39pts)
W M.Frattin (27): 47gms, 9gls, 22pts (16gls/38pts)

F B.Findlay (23): 24gms, 1gls, 10pts (3gls/34pts)


D T.Brennan (26): 48gms, 19gls, 48pts (33gls/82pts)
D S.Percy (22): 39gms, 4gls, 18pts (8gls/38pts)

D J.Holl (23): 35gms, 4gls, 14pts (9gls/33pts)
D R.Valiev (20): 43gms, 3gls, 16pts (6gls/31pts)

D A.Campbell (27): 46gms, 8gls, 16pts (14gls/29pts)
D V.Loov (23): 46gms, 1gls, 11pts (2gls/20pts)

D S.Harrington (22): 17gms, 1gls, 3pts (5gls/15pts)


G G.Sparks (22): 16gms, .922sv%
G A.Bibeau (21): 22gms, .903sv%
